I would compare being in love with being on a roller coaster because whilst everything is heightened while you're together, the same thing happens while you're apart except things feel a bit dimmer without your person. You snuggle up to go to sleep in a soft bed with warm blankets but they're missing. You wake up and make some breakfast but you no longer need to keep reaching for two cups. You exchange messages but there are no kisses in between sentences. You get ready for the day in an outfit you love but they aren't watching you in awe, telling you how good you look. You settle down to watch a movie but you have nobody to snuggle with or ask you one too many questions about the plot. You go for walks in the beautiful sunshine but your hand is cold from the absence of their fingers between yours and their arm around your waist. You no longer have to consult them about where or what to eat or what they want to do today. As much as you trust the people in their lives, you can't help but feel jealous that they get to hear them laugh without appreciating the way they smile or the twinkle in their eyes that lingers for a while after. You cannot help but feel envious that while they are creating memories with your favorite person, all you can do is try and get on with your day without feeling like someone has stolen a limb but you can't because as much as you love your life and the people that make it worthwhile, you just find yourself constantly and silently bleeding from how much you miss them.
